The article from the BBC discusses the ongoing conflict in Sudan, focusing on the situation in the city of El Fasher, the capital of North Darfur. The Rapid Support Forces (RSF), a paramilitary group, have surrounded El Fasher, leading to fears of an imminent attack that could result in significant civilian casualties and exacerbate the already dire humanitarian situation. The RSF's actions are part of a broader conflict with the Sudanese army, which has been ongoing since April 2023. The article highlights the international community's concerns, with the United Nations warning of potential war crimes and calling for an immediate ceasefire. Additionally, the piece touches on the displacement of people, with many residents fleeing the city, and the challenges faced by those remaining, including shortages of food, water, and medical supplies.
